- Side Entry Gate May Open During Transitnhtsa · 2025-06-10
Forest River, Inc. (Forest River) is recalling certain 2025 Salem and Wildwood travel trailers. The side entry gate latch may become unlocked, allowing the strut to open the gate during transit.

- Engine May Shut Downnhtsa · 2023-06-08
Chrysler (FCA US, LLC) is recalling certain 2022 Jeep Grand Cherokee vehicles equipped with 2.0L PHEV engines. The engine may shut down due to a loss of communication between the transmission control module and the hybrid control processor.
- Missing Emergency Exit Windownhtsa · 2023-08-03
Starcraft RV (Starcraft) is recalling certain 2023 Super Lite Maxx travel trailers. The trailers may have been manufactured without a secondary emergency exit window.

- Cooktop Gas Line May Overheat and Start a Firenhtsa · 2024-12-13
Featherlite Trailer Manufacturing, LLC (Featherlite) is recalling certain 2023-2024 Living Quarters Horse Trailers, models 7821, 7841, 9807, and 9808. The cooktop may have a rubber gas line instead of a copper line.
- Improperly Tightened Front Lower Control Armsnhtsa · 2025-05-05
Prevost Car (US) Inc. (Prevost) is recalling one 2025 X3-45 VIP Entertainer vehicle. The front lower control arm fasteners may have been improperly tightened, which can result in control arm separation.
